> I have noticed for some time that some characters are not shown correctly on some pages, but they are on most. I have 
> been trying to find some kind of pattern, but have been unable to do so. The characters are shown as squares with 
> numbers in them, as if the character was not represented in any font. That could have been because of faulty pages, but 
> Firefox and Mozilla don't seem to have the same problem. Here is the URL to a page in which all apostrphes are 
> replaced by squares with the number 0092 in them. Starting with LANG=C epiphany makes no difference.
